Thai passport holders can apply for a Saudi eVisa through visa.visitsaudi.com. The eVisa costs about SAR 535 (about THB 5,100) including mandatory medical insurance, is valid for 1 year with multiple entries, and allows stays up to 90 days per visit. Processing takes 24 to 48 hours. Passport must be valid for at least 6 months beyond the date of entry. The eVisa covers tourism, visiting family, attending events, and performing Umrah (but not Hajj or paid employment).
Required documents for the online application include a passport scan, a recent photo, and a credit or debit card for payment. At King Khalid International (RUH) in Riyadh, King Abdulaziz (JED) in Jeddah, or Prince Mohammad Bin Abdulaziz (MED) in Medina, immigration scans your passport, takes fingerprints and a photo, and stamps you in. The process is efficient with dedicated eVisa lanes.

Saudi Arabia uses the Saudi riyal (SAR), pegged at 3.75 SAR per $1, trading at roughly 9.5 SAR per THB 1. Card payments work widely. No mandatory vaccinations for tourist entry (meningitis ACWY vaccination is required only for Hajj and Umrah pilgrims). The Riyadh Metro opened in 2024 with 6 lines covering the city at SAR 4 to SAR 6 per ride (THB 38 to THB 57). Uber and Careem operate in all major Saudi cities.
Airport Rail Link (ARL) runs from Phaya Thai station to Suvarnabhumi in 30 minutes (฿45 City Line; ฿90–130 Express, though Express service is often suspended). Trains run 6am to midnight. Transfer at Makkasan for MRT or Phaya Thai for BTS Skytrain.Metered taxis cost ฿250–400 from central Bangkok plus expressway tolls (฿50–75); expect 40–90 minutes depending on traffic. Avoid non-metered taxis; insist on the meter. Ride-share apps (Grab) are widely used and typically cost ฿200–350.
The Haramain HSR airport station (in the terminal complex) connects to Jeddah city in 15 minutes (SAR 20–25) and onward to Mecca (45 min, SAR 55) and Medina (2h, SAR 105); essential knowledge for Hajj/Umrah travelers.Careem and Uber serve the airport widely; expect SAR 40–80 to central Jeddah, 25–45 minutes. Taxis at the rank run SAR 60–100. Rental car desks are in the arrivals hall. The airport has two main terminals (North and South); confirm which terminal before booking ground transport.
Hot desert climate on the Red Sea coast. Summers (May–September) are brutal at 38–45°C with high humidity from sea proximity, making outdoor exposure extreme. Operational disruptions in summer are more often from sandstorms than temperature alone.
Winter (December–February) is warm and pleasant at 20–28°C. Rare but intense rainfall events (typically October–November) can cause flash flooding and ground stops. Jeddah's drainage infrastructure is limited. The city sits close to sea level; humidity amplifies heat year-round.
